Skipton dairy trade hits £1990 high

Top call at Monday’s Craven dairy sale at Skipton was a £1990 bid for a fresh calved heifer from Richard Barron, Hellifield, which sold to Wick Williams, Nantwich.

Second best of £1930 was paid for the day’s champion from the pre-sale show, a fresh-calved heifer by homebred sire Smellows Coriolanius, from Jeremy Taylor, Broughton. This one sold to Mr Williams giving 29kg a day.

At £1890 was another fresh calved heifer from Mr Taylor, while a pair from Edward Fort, Silsden, sold at £1800. (Craven Cattle Marts).
